Oracle Data Provider for .NET
Oracle Data Provider for .NET (ODP.NET) delivers high-performance ADO.NET access to Oracle AI Database. Developers can tap into advanced Oracle features, including AI vector search, JSON-relational duality views, self-tuning statement caching, Application Continuity, and Deep Data Security.
ODP.NET comes in three types.
- ODP.NET Core: For cross-platform applications.
- Managed ODP.NET: For .NET Framework.
- Unmanaged ODP.NET: The classic provider, requiring Oracle Database Client.
ODP.NET 26ai includes async programming, OpenTelemetry, EF Core 10, and centralized cloud configuration for every major hyperscaler.
